Ease of Assembly
One of the biggest early wins for the CHAOKE Rowing Machine is how quickly users are up and rowing. Most buyers appreciated the clear instructions and pre-partial assembly.
- Typically assembled in 30 minutes or less
- No special tools needed – everything’s included
- Helpful manual with labeled parts and guidance
Performance & Resistance Levels
The machine’s 16 levels of resistance really grabbed attention – not just as a spec list bullet, but in real-world usage. From beginners to seasoned rowers, users found the resistance customizable and impactful.
- Smooth magnetic glide offers consistent resistance
- Users could adjust intensity mid-session without stopping
- Effective for full-body workouts, not just cardio
Build Quality & Stability
Thanks to its dual rail and steel frame, this rower earned top marks for feeling incredibly secure. Buyers consistently noted that it doesn’t wobble, shift, or creak – even during intense workouts.
- Holds up to 350 lbs, and feels rock-solid at high pace
- No annoying rattles or slide jerks
- Many mentioned it felt “more like gym-quality” than expected for a home unit
Comfort & Noise
Noisy machines and uncomfortable seats are major deal breakers for many, but the CHAOKE Rowing Machine seems to avoid both pitfalls.
- Quiet enough for shared spaces or apartment buildings
- Well-padded seat and ergonomic handle grip
- Foot straps stayed secure during long sessions
Tech Features & App Functionality
This is where reviews started to diverge. While many enjoyed the Bluetooth connectivity and fitness tracking, others felt the app experience didn’t match the machine’s overall quality.
- Bluetooth connects easily to most smartphones
- App tracks strokes, time, distance, and more
- Some users experienced syncing hiccups or limited app capability
Storage & Space Saving Design
City-living buyers especially praised the compact storage. The vertical fold-up design helped make this a solid choice for apartments and smaller homes.
- Stands upright easily without needing a wall anchor
- Wheels make it easy to roll into a closet or corner
- Takes up less floor space than traditional rowers

🧠 Questions Buyers Asked
Is the CHAOKE Rowing Machine sturdy enough for heavier users?
Yes! Many users over 250 lbs reported feeling secure and supported. The 350 lb weight capacity isn’t just marketing – the machine stays stable even during high-intensity intervals.
Does it store vertically without help?
Yes. It folds upright easily and stays balanced without needing to be leaned against a wall or secured.
How noisy is this rowing machine?
Reviews consistently mentioned near-silent operation. You can row in the same room as someone watching TV or working without being disruptive.
Is the seat comfortable for long sessions?
Most users said yes, thanks to padding and ergonomic shape. However, if you’re doing hour-long rows daily, a cushion might still help.
